This is a newly established position and will have the unique opportunity to develop high performing payroll processes at the new US global headquarters in Troy, Michigan for a new public company to be spun out from Aptiv in 2026.
YOUR ROLE
- Lead the commercial and financial strategy for global real estate operations, supporting portfolio optimization, capital planning and lease administration.
- Partner with internal teams (finance, legal, procurement, facilities) and external vendors to drive value across real estate transactions and service agreements.
- Manage global supplier relationships and performance across FM, construction, and CRE partners, ensuring cost efficiency and SLA adherence.
- Oversee budgets, forecasts, and contract negotiations for owned and leased properties, aligning with enterprise objectives.
- Support executive decision-making with analytics on total cost of ownership, occupancy metrics, and scenario modeling.
Key Responsibilities
Real Estate Strategy & Portfolio Management
- Support and execute global real estate strategy, ensuring alignment with business growth and operational needs.
- Oversee site selection, lease negotiations, acquisitions, and divestitures to optimize portfolio performance.
- Conduct financial modelling for lease vs. buy, stay vs. relocate, and asset disposal opportunities.
- Evaluate property transactions, ensuring competitive lease renewals and strategic protections for the organization.
- Assess occupancy trends and develop long-term plans for efficient space utilization.
- Develop and implement real estate transition plans related to mergers, acquisitions, and spin-offs, ensuring minimal operational disruption.
Financial Oversight & Transactions
- Oversee a global real estate portfolio exceeding $300M for facilities, construction, and lease costs.
- Direct OPEX & capital management of 6 corporate locations & 20+ subordinates and contractors.
- Develop and execute short-, mid-, and long-term financial plans to optimize the real estate portfolio.
- Identify cost-saving opportunities through strategic negotiations, benchmarking, and vendor management.
- Conduct financial due diligence for major real estate decisions, including lease commitments and asset valuations.
Facilities, Construction & Workplace Optimization
- Oversee all global construction projects, including planning, technical specifications, budgeting, and execution.
- Establish a standardized approach for site design, workplace standards, and facility maintenance programs for corporate locations.
- Ensure alignment with office work models and optimize workplace design for efficiency.
- Implement a 36-month look-ahead plan for real estate and construction projects.
- Manage capital and expense budgets related to real estate operations and maintenance.
Risk Management, Compliance & Sustainability
- Ensure compliance with local, national, and international real estate regulations.
- Conduct due diligence for leases, acquisitions, and site evaluations to mitigate risks.
- Develop contingency plans for business continuity, including real estate-related disruptions.
- Implement sustainability initiatives such as energy efficiency, carbon footprint reduction, and green building standards (as applicable).
- Ensure all leases adhere to delegation-of-authority requirements and lease audit standards.
Stakeholder Engagement & Vendor Management
- Serve as a key liaison with senior executives, ensuring transparency in real estate decisions.
- Build and maintain relationships with landlords, brokers, and internal business stakeholders.
- Oversee external vendors, including architects, engineers, and contractors, to support construction and operational initiatives.
- Facilitate benchmarking and market analysis with global brokerage firms to identify real estate trends.
- Partner with legal, finance, and operations teams to ensure real estate transactions align with broader corporate objectives.
Leadership & Team Development
- Support and manage a global real estate team of 20+ and external vendors across Construction, Lease Management, Transactions, and Facility Management.
- Foster collaboration across departments to align real estate initiatives with corporate objectives.
- Promote a high-performance culture, driving innovation and operational excellence.
YOUR BACKGROUND
Key skills and competencies for succeeding in this role are:
- Experience in Real Estate transactions within engineering or construction management for manufacturing.
- Ability to create business cases.
- Extensive experience in corporate real estate, lease negotiations, site selection, and facilities management.
- Strong financial and analytical skills, with expertise in portfolio optimization and capital project management.
- Ability to lead large-scale real estate transactions while driving cost efficiencies.
- Expertise in sustainability initiatives, risk management, and regulatory compliance.
- Strong stakeholder management, negotiation, and leadership skills.
- Experience managing real estate aspects of corporate growth and restructuring initiatives.
- Legally able to work in the U.S. without requirement for any type of visa sponsorship/transfer now, or at any time in the future.
- This role requires a strategic leader who can balance high-level real estate planning with operational execution while ensuring financial discipline, risk mitigation, and alignment with corporate objectives.
